15 U.S.C. § 1336

U.S. CodeFederal
Authority of Federal Trade Commission; unfair or deceptive acts or practices

Nothing in this chapter (other than the requirements of section 1333 of this title) shall be construed to limit, restrict, expand, or otherwise affect the authority of the Federal Trade Commission with respect to unfair or deceptive acts or practices in the advertising of cigarettes. (Pub. L. 89–92, § 8, formerly § 7, July 27, 1965, 79 Stat. 283; Pub. L. 91–222, § 2, Apr. 1, 1970, 84 Stat. 89; renumbered § 8 and amended Pub. L. 98–474, §§ 5(a), 6(c), Oct. 12, 1984, 98 Stat. 2203, 2204; Pub. L. 99–92, § 12, Aug. 16, 1985, 99 Stat. 404.) Editorial Notes Prior ProvisionsA prior section 8 of Pub. L. 89–92 was renumbered section 9, classified to section 1337 of this title, and subsequently omitted from the Code. Amendments1985—Pub. L. 99–92 struck out “(b)” after “1333”. 1984—Pub. L. 98–474 amended section generally, striking out subsecs. (a) and (c) which dealt with the authority of the Federal Trade Commission with respect to its pending trade regulation rule proceeding relating to cigarette advertising and its authority to issue trade regulation rules or to require an affirmative statement in any cigarette advertisement, which left the provisions of former subsec. (b) to constitute this section. 1970—Pub. L. 91–222 substituted provisions concerning the action of the Federal Trade Commission with respect to its pending trade regulation rule proceeding relating to cigarette advertising, the Commission’s authority with respect to unfair or deceptive cigarette advertising acts or practices, and its authority to issue trade regulation rules or to require an affirmative statement in any cigarette advertisement, for provisions investing the several district courts with jurisdiction, for cause shown, to prevent and restrain violations of this chapter upon proper application. See section 1339 of this title. Statutory Notes and Related Subsidiaries Effective Date of 1970 AmendmentAmendment by Pub. L. 91–222 effective Jan. 1, 1970, except where otherwise specified, see section 3 of Pub. L. 91–222, set out in part as a note under section 1331 of this title.
